Axel Laurance (born 13 April 2001) is a French cyclist, who currently rides for UCI WorldTeam Ineos Grenadiers.
Career
Early career
Laurance started cycling at an early age, initially partaking in BMX, before moving to other disciplines including road, track and cyclo-cross. As a junior rider in 2019, he won stages of the Ronde des Vallées and the Grand Prix Rüebliland.
In 2020, he joined the Vélo Club Pays de Loudéac, the development squad for B&B Hotels p/b KTM. In June 2021, he finished third overall in the Under-23 Peace Race with the French national team, having won the last stage in a small group sprint.
B&B Hotels–KTM (2022)
In August 2021, he joined UCI ProTeam B&B Hotels–KTM as a stagiaire, and signed to ride with the team full time in 2022.
In August 2022, he finished second at the 2022 Bretagne Classic Ouest–France in his first year as a professional. A month later, he took his first pro win, outsprinting Jonathan Milan and Matej Mohorič on stage four of the CRO Race.
